Seventeen years ago today, I volunteered on the Ex Seventeen years ago today, I volunteered on the Extreme Makeover: Home Edition build in Philo, Illinois — a day that still feels as vivid as ever.

From prepping pots at the shop to seeing the landscaping come together, to standing off to the side during the reveal… it was one of those rare experiences where community, generosity, and purpose all collide in the best possible way.

There’s a photo in here of me with Will and Debbie — two wonderful people who volunteered alongside me that day. Will always wore those sunglasses; I still can’t see the sunglasses emoji without thinking of him. Both have since passed, and that picture has become a little treasure from a day we shared together.

I added a few newly rediscovered photos to my blog post this year, and it reminded me how meaningful it was to be part of something hopeful and lasting.
